Iran recovers 32 bodies from crash

Melih Ahishali

TEHRAN: The bodies of more than thirty victims of Sunday’s deadly plane crash have been found at the crash site in a mountainous region of Iran’s central Isfahan pr-ovince, local officials were q-uoted as saying on Wednes-day by Iranian media outlets.

At a press briefing, Isfahan Governor Mohsen said the bodies of 32 passengers had been recovered so far, according to Iran’s Mehr news agency. (AA)
